Molecular basis of broad neutralization against SARS-CoV-2 variants including Omicron by a human antibody

Omicron, a newly emerging SARS-CoV-2 variant, carried a large number of mutations in the spike protein leading to an unprecedented evasion from many neutralizing antibodies (nAbs).
